TL;DR · Staff Software Engineer - K9 Security | Datadog Careers

As a Staff Software Engineer on Datadog’s Security Agent team, you will lead the design and development of low-level Linux instrumentation and runtime security technologies that help customers detect threats and protect cloud-native workloads at scale. Your day-to-day responsibilities include architecting and developing eBPF-based monitoring functionality for process, file, and network visibility within Linux environments, driving end-to-end delivery of new features, and establishing testing methodologies to enhance platform coverage and performance. You will collaborate with product, security, infrastructure, and engineering teams to deliver shared capabilities used across multiple Datadog products while providing technical leadership by mentoring peers and resolving complex cross-functional challenges. This role requires expertise in Linux internals, kernel APIs, eBPF, driver development, and systems programming, as well as a track record of building high-performance and reliable production software across diverse environments.
